AFGHAN President Warns Boko Haram To Stop Perpetuating Evil In The Name Of Islam by IjeomaObasi: 3:34pm On May 06, 2013
Afghanistan President Hamid Karzai has advised Boko Haram insurgents in Nigeria to embrace peace.
Karzai gave the advice when Nigeria’s Ambassador to Afghanistan Dauda Danladi, presented his letters of credence in Kabul, the Afghan capital recently.

“Boko Haram should stop burning schools, Mosques, Churches in the name of Islam. You should not destroy your country if you are true Muslims. You should protect lives because in Islam if you kill one, it is as if you have killed the whole of humanity and if you save life, it is as if you have saved the whole of humanity” he was quoted in a statement from the Nigerian Embassy in Pakistan.
